    Longford Town (A)

    Perhaps the panic button shouldn't be pressed just yet, but certainly the upcoming games against tomorrow's opponents and Athlone are pivotal if the rest of the season is going to have any meaningful purpose. Last night's Canadian arrival offers more attacking options, however the real concern in recent weeks has been at the back, with eight goals conceded, and Tim going through an uncharacteristic wobbly patch. Tomorrow's hosts are certainly going through a purple patch, picking up eight points from their last five games, with a loss to UCD the only blip in that spell, and Strokestown Road is certainly never an easy venue for any side to visit. As such, if we can come away with a draw, it'll restore confidence in the squad, and hopefully tee things up for the Cup tie today week.
